  • Patent number: 5219879
    Abstract: The present invention relates to novel substituted 15-oxa-, 15-thia-, and 15-aza- dihydrolanosterols, to pharmaceutical compositions containing such compounds, and to methods of using these compounds to suppress the activity of 3-hydroxy-3- methylglutaryl coenzyme A reductase (HMGR), an enzyme which is important in cholesterol biosynthesis. The overall effect of these heterocyclic lanosterol analogs is to decrease cholesterol formation, thereby resulting in lower serum cholesterol levels in mammals, and impaired ergosterol synthesis in fungi.
